Senior Program Manager – CORE Rebuilding Resource Hub

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

CORE is seeking an experienced and mission-driven Program Manager to lead the planning, operations, and programming of CORE’sRebuildingResource Hub supporting wildfire-affected communities in Los Angeles.This hub will serve as a central access point for residents to receive recovery support, construction guidance, digital tools, and long-term rebuilding technical assistance.The hub will host partners and service providers, and it will hold informational events on a regular basis. The Program Manager will combine program leadership with strong experience in construction management and technology-enabled service delivery.

Responsibilities

  • Program leadership and oversight
  • Lead day-to-day operations of the Resource Hub ensuring timely, coordinated delivery of services
  • Develop and implement work plans, timelines, and service delivery frameworks
  • Supervise a multidisciplinary team including case managers, construction advisors, and tech support staff
  • Develop recommendations on themes and related partnerships to ensure sustainability and relevance of the hub
  • Assist leadership in developing operational budgets and in periodic review of P&Ls
  • Construction and home rebuilding support

  • Guide homeowners through the rebuilding process including permitting, contractor selection, and cost management.
  • Coordinate with city/county permitting agencies, architects, and general contractors.
  • Monitor progress and identify barriers to construction, advocating on behalf of homeowners.
  • Partnerships and stakeholder engagement

  • Build relationships with public agencies (e.g. LA County OEM, Cal Fire), nonprofits, and construction industry partners.•Represent the hub at community meetings and planning forums.
  • Coordinate cross-agency collaboration and referrals.
  • Develop MoUs/MoAs with partners
  • Technology Integration

  • Implement and manage tools such as digital intake systems, case management platforms, scheduling tools, and damage mapping applications.
  • Train staff and partners on data systems and dashboards used for tracking assistance and recovery metrics.
  • Ensure secure and efficient collection of sensitive client and construction data.
  • Monitoring, evaluation, and learning

  • Track outcomes, client satisfaction, and performance benchmarks.
  • Produce regular reports for funders, community leaders, and government partners.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ement and knowledge sharing.
  • Qualifications

  • Required
  • Bachelor’s degree in construction management, urban planning, public administration, or related field.
  • Minimum 5 years of program management experience, with at least 2 years in post-disaster recovery, affordable housing, or construction.
  • Demonstrated experience managing construction or repair projects, including budgeting and contractor oversight.
  • Strong grasp and/or ability to learn and utilize cloud-based tools (e.g. Salesforce, GIS, Smartsheet, etc.)
  • Excellent communication and leadership skills;
  • Ability to work and serve diverse, and underserved populations.
  • Knowledge of permitting processes, building codes, and housing recovery challenges in California.
  • Preferred

  • Master’s degree in relevant field
  • Experience working with FEMA, HUD, or CDBG-DR programs
  • Spanish or other relevant language proficiency
